| FORM 990 - ORGANIZATION'S MISSION | THE NOTAH BEGAY III FOUNDATION (NB3F) IS THE ONLY NATIONAL NATIVE AMERICAN NONPROFIT ORGANIZATION SOLELY DEDICATED TO REVERSING CHILDHOOD OBESITY AND TYPE 2 DIABETES FOR NATIVE CHILDREN. NB3F'S MISSION IS TO REDUCE NATIVE AMERICAN CHILDHOOD OBESITY THROUGH THE DEVELOPMENT OF EVIDENCE-BASED HEALTH AND WELLNESS PROGRAMS, STRATEGIC GRANTMAKING, RESEARCH, AND ADVOCACY. |
| FORM 990, PAGE 1, PART I, LINE 6 | BOARD MEMBERS SERVED ON A VOLUNTEER BASIS. |
| FORM 990, PAGE 2, PART III, LINE 4A | GRANTMAKING: THE NOTAH BEGAY III (NB3) FOUNDATION'S NATIONAL GRANTMAKING PROGRAM IS DESIGNED TO PROVIDE NATIVE AMERICAN COMMUNITIES, TRIBES, AND NATIVE-LED ORGANIZATIONS WITH THE TOOLS, INFORMATION, AND INSPIRATION NEEDED TO CREATE SUSTAINABLE CHANGE IN THEIR OWN COMMUNITIES THAT BENEFIT THEIR CHILDREN'S HEALTH. THE NB3 FOUNDATION INVESTS IN COMMUNITY-DRIVEN AND CULTURALLY RELEVANT PROGRAMS THAT PROMOTE HEALTHY NUTRITION, PHYSICAL ACTIVITY, YOUTH DEVELOPMENT, AND CULTURAL CONNECTIONS. LAST FISCAL YEAR, THE NB3 FOUNDATION AWARDED GRANTS TOTALING 437,000. THIS INCLUDED 10 NATIVE YOUTH ON THE MOVE GRANTS FOR 20,000 EACH; 6 WATER FIRST GRANTS FOR 15,000 EACH; ONE INDIGENOUS EVALUATION GRANT FOR 65,000, AND 8 CAPACITY-BUILDING MINI GRANTS FOR 10,250 EACH. GRANTS SUPPORTED NATIVE-LED, STRATEGIC, EMERGING, AND PROMISING PROGRAM MODELS THAT EMPOWERED TRIBAL COMMUNITIES TO INCREASE ACCESS TO HEALTHY AND AFFORDABLE FOOD, FOOD SOVEREIGNTY, NUTRITION EDUCATION, AND PHYSICAL ACTIVITY AS WELL AS SUPPORT POLICY DEVELOPMENT TO IMPROVE HEALTH OUTCOMES FOR NATIVE CHILDREN. |
| FORM 990, PAGE 2, PART III, LINE 4B | CO-PROGRAMMING: NB3 FOUNDATION CREATED AN EVALUATION METHODOLOGY THAT CAPTURES THE ESSENCE OF INDIGENOUS KNOWLEDGE IN A MANNER THAT WAS INHERENT TO NATIVE COMMUNITIES' LIVED EXPERIENCES AND EXPERTISE. THE INDIGENOUS HEALTH MODEL (IHM) SIGNIFIES LEARNING FROM PRACTICES THAT HAVE BEEN PASSED DOWN FROM GENERATIONS (TRADITIONAL KNOWLEDGE) AND INCORPORATES NEW LEARNINGS THAT ARE ACQUIRED BY DOING (REVEALED KNOWLEDGE). THE IHM IS AN ORGANIC SYSTEM THAT NEEDS MINIMAL EXPLANATION IN NATIVE COMMUNITIES, BECAUSE IT'S A LIVED EXPERIENCE. THE IHM METHODOLOGY GENERATES BALANCE BETWEEN ALL THE ELEMENTS OF WELL-BEING AND ALLOWS NATIVE COMMUNITIES TO EXERCISE THEIR OWN TRUTH OF WELLNESS. THE ELEMENTS OF WELL-BEING ARE IMBEDDED IN PLACE, SPECIFICALLY WHERE PEOPLE EAT, PRAY, AND PLAY. THIS PERSPECTIVE IS NOT NEW TO NATIVE COMMUNITIES AS THEY CONTINUE TO RECLAIM, RECONNECT, AND REMEMBER THOSE KNOWLEDGE SYSTEMS. WHEN COMMUNITIES ARE THE ARCHITECTS OF THEIR OWN EVALUATIONS, THEN MEASURES AND OUTCOMES ARE LOCALLY OWNED AND MATTER TO THE COMMUNITY. EVALUATION INCLUDES HONORING COMMUNITY STORIES AS A CRITICAL WAY TO KEEP TRACK OF BOTH SUCCESSES AND CHALLENGES. |
| FORM 990, PAGE 2, PART III, LINE 4C | NB3FIT IS A YOUTH DEVELOPMENT AND LEADERSHIP PROGRAM CURRENTLY SERVING NATIVE AMERICAN AND TRIBAL COMMUNITIES IN NEW MEXICO. A CORE PURPOSE OF THE NB3FIT PROGRAM IS TO GET NATIVE YOUTH HEALTHY AND ACTIVE THROUGH SPORTS. NB3FIT HIRES YOUNG ADULTS FROM THE COACH ACROSS AMERICA PROGRAM TO MENTOR AND COACH NATIVE YOUTH. THE COACHES TEACH ABOUT HEALTHY FOOD AND NUTRITION SO YOUTH CAN MAKE POSITIVE HEALTHY LIFESTYLE CHOICES. THE YOUTH ALSO LEARN LEADERSHIP SKILLS, INCORPORATING CULTURAL VALUES WHERE APPROPRIATE, INCLUDING RESPECT, SELF-PERSISTENCE, TEAMWORK, AND SELF-DISCIPLINE. IN FISCAL YEAR 2019, NB3 FOUNDATION SERVED 1,090 YOUTH (UNDUPLICATED NUMBERS) WHICH CONSISTED OF 404 YOUTH IN SOCCER, 560 IN GOLF AT 6 SEPARATE SITES, AND 126 IN CROSS COUNTRY IN 2 SITES. |
| FORM 990, PAGE 2, PART III, LINE 4D | NB3FIT WEEK: A NATIONAL WEEK OF NATIVE YOUTH HEALTH AND FITNESS HELD EACH NOVEMBER. ACROSS THE COUNTRY, TRIBES, NATIVE COMMUNITIES, ORGANIZATIONS, SCHOOLS, ETC. HOST PHYSICAL ACTIVITY EVENTS TO SUPPORT THE HEALTH AND FITNESS OF NATIVE YOUTH. OVER THE PAST FOUR YEARS, WE HAVE ENGAGED OVER 10,000 NATIVE YOUTH ANNUALLY THROUGH OVER 125 REGISTERED SITES AND OVER 400 PHYSICAL ACTIVITY AND HEALTH-CENTERED EVENTS IN 24 STATES. |
